Unfortunate compound fracture of toe for my daughter. Having surgery right before our WDW trip. Bringing a wheelchair from home as I want to be able to elevate her leg some. I am thinking she will be able to take a few steps as they are not casting, just a surgical shoe. The rides with Alternate entrance----do I still need to fastpass them? (like Splash, Space ??) Ouch, that sounds painful.
The vast majority of queues at WDW are wheelchair accessible, so you will not need an alternate entrance. For the few that are not accessible, you will be directed accordingly by the CM at the queue entrance. You may be given a wheelchair return time, which is sort of like a fastpass with a 1 hour window to return. This is to prevent the alternate entrance from getting backed up. If you have a FP+ for that ride, I believe the wheelchair return time will be immediate.

For rides that have stairs within the queue (you mention Splash) -- you enter the queue as usual and will be directed to a pull-off to avoid the stairs.

At Splash, the wheelchair pullout is near the stairs where you go inside - so if you don't want to wait in the standby queue up to that point (and that can be a long wait) you'd need to book FP.

Most attractions for all parks are listed as "Enter through standard queue" for attractions without Fastpass or "Obtain a FASTPASS OR use Standby Queue" on the Guide for Guest with Disabilities maps for each park. There is also a large red box on the maps which says "Guests with any mobility or queue related assistance needs are encouraged to use the Disney's FASTPASS option where ever possible." There is the same explanation about how to use Fastpass as on the regular park maps.

At WDW, there are a handful of attractions that do not have accessible entrances and may give out times to return to the attraction -
Big Thunder Mountain RR and Jungle Cruise at MK and Spaceship Earth at Epcot do not have accessible entrances and may give out return times.
You may also be given a return time at Living With the Land at Epcot.
The ride in Mexico at Epcot does have an alternate entrance - go to the regular entrance and the CM will direct you.
The return time will generally be similar to the wait in the Standby line and will be valid for a 1 hour time window.

There are a few that have a separate accessible boarding area, but for those, guests wait in the regular line (or Fastpass line if they have Fastpass Plus) until almost at the boarding area, then they move to the accessible boarding area.

Small World is kind of a hybrid attraction. The regular line is accessible to the last turn on the front side. Guests without Fastpass Plus wait in the regular line until they get to that point. Since the Fastpass line for SW is not accessible, guests with Fastpass go directly to the accessible boarding area.

There is more information (including attractions with a difficult step) in the disABILITIES FAQs thread, located near the top of this board.
 
I would not bother with a FP for Space ship Earth. you get shunted directly to the exit and there is a small waiting area next to the ramp and someone will direct you into the ride from there. usually immediately or within 5 minutes unless there are a lot of others waiting .

yes you park your ECV walk a few steps up a little incline ( I think they have wheel chair there if you need it) and you go in the exit of the ride then you will get off and walk off the same way you came on.

just a note if the line is longer then 10 minutes you may get a return time to come back ( my friend was given one when the line was 30 minute) and then you will go to the exit where you will wait your turn to go on the ride. I was told they can only have either 2 or 3 people on the ride that need assistance incase it breaks down
